PG's Story

PG is a sweet medium hair TINY tabby cat that had a rough previous life. She is so small she almost looks like a kitten! Her rescuer has fallen on hard times and can no longer keep her. She loves to getting pets, lots of love and affection from her human. She patiently waits for bedtime so she can curl up right next to you and snuggle you through the night. PG gets along with other cats, she actually has a sister named Ruby. An orange female tabby also looking for a home. What a great gift it would be to keep them together, but not a deal breaker. These two kitties need a home. Please consider PG!

Amira's Pet Rescue, Inc.'s Adoption Policy
We have an adoption application. Once a potential adopters application is approved we do a video interview that includes a home check. We also verify the potential adopter has a verified vet. We call the vet to make sure all existing animals are up to date on vaccines and pet care. Then if all goes well the adopter is eligible to adopt one of our rescue animals.
